### How to Make Carne Asada Loaded Baked Potatoes

#### 1. **Bake the Potatoes**

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Scrub the potatoes clean, prick them a few times with a fork, and rub with olive oil and salt. Place directly on the oven rack and bake for 45–60 minutes until tender inside.

#### 2. **Cook the Carne Asada**

While the potatoes bake, heat a grill or cast-iron skillet over medium-high heat. Season the carne asada with salt and pepper, and cook 4-5 minutes per side for medium-rare, or until your desired doneness. Let rest for 5 minutes, then slice thinly against the grain.

#### 3. **Assemble the Loaded Potatoes**

Once the potatoes are baked, slice them open lengthwise. Fluff the insides with a fork, then layer with shredded cheese so it melts into the warm potato. Add a generous helping of sliced carne asada, a dollop of sour cream, and spoonfuls of pico de gallo.

#### 4. **Add the Finishing Touches**

Top with sliced jalapeños if you like some heat, sprinkle fresh cilantro over the top, and serve with lime wedges for an extra burst of freshness.

### Tips for the Best Carne Asada Loaded Baked Potato

* **Marinate your steak** ahead of time for deeper flavor — a simple mix of lime juice, garlic, cumin, and chili powder works wonders.
* **Use a fork to fluff** the potato flesh to create space for all those delicious toppings.
* **Try different toppings** like guacamole, black beans, or a drizzle of hot sauce to customize your loaded potato.
